MEDIA ADVISORY: Rubio To Receive Thomas Jefferson International Religious Freedom Champion Award
Washington, D.C. – Tomorrow, U.S. Senator Marco Rubio (R-FL) will accept the International Religious Freedom (IRF) Roundtable’s Thomas Jefferson International Religious Freedom Champion Award, and give remarks about his work in this area and the need for continued action and advocacy surrounding this most fundamental human right.
Rubio has been a leading advocate of international religious freedom issues in the Senate, including playing a central role in the reauthorization of the bipartisan, independent U.S. Commission on International Religious Freedom last year and several individual international religious freedom cases, including that of Meriam Yahia Ibrahim, a Sudanese Christian woman who had been sentenced to death for refusing to recant her Christian faith, and her family. His #expressionNOToppression Twitter campaign often highlights cases of religious persecution around the world in an effort to raise awareness and issue calls for action.
The IRF Roundtable is made up of individuals from non-governmental organizations who gather regularly to discuss IRF issues and propose joint advocacy actions to address specific IRF issues and challenges.
